.submenu-toggle{display:none !important}.header-menu nav.navigation-primary ul{padding:0;list-style:none}.custom-menu-primary ul.submenu.level-1{display:flex;margin:0;margin-top:0px}.header-menu ul.submenu.level-1>li{position:relative;padding-top:3px;padding-bottom:2px}.header-menu ul.submenu.level-1>li.has-submenu>a{text-decoration:none}.custom-menu-primary ul.submenu.level-1>li>a{display:flex;align-items:center;height:100%;letter-spacing:-0.1px;padding:16px 20px;white-space:nowrap;cursor:pointer;font-size:20px;line-height:30px;font-weight:500;position:relative;text-decoration:none}.header-menu ul.submenu.level-1>li.no-submenu>a:hover{text-decoration-thickness:1px;text-decoration-line:underline;text-decoration-style:solid}@media all and (-ms-high-contrast:none),(-ms-high-contrast:active){.header-menu ul.submenu.level-1>li.no-submenu>a:hover{text-decoration:underline}}.custom-menu-primary ul.submenu.level-2{display:none;position:absolute;top:100%;left:50%;transform:translate(-50%);background:#fff;min-width:160px;text-align:left;box-shadow:0 1px 3px rgb(0 0 0 / 8%),0 10px 40px -10px rgb(0 0 0 / 35%);border-radius:4px;z-index:100;padding:10px 0;white-space:nowrap;font-size:18px}.custom-menu-primary ul.submenu.level-2>li>a{display:flex;padding:14px 22px;text-decoration:none !important;align-items:center;line-height:1.5;font-size:1.1em}.custom-menu-primary ul.submenu.level-2:before{content:"";position:absolute;top:-5px;left:50%;transform:translate(-50%) rotate(45deg);background-color:#fff;width:14px;height:14px}.custom-menu-primary ul.submenu.level-1>li:hover ul.submenu.level-2{display:block}.mobile-menu>.hs_cos_wrapper{position:relative;float:right;max-width:400px;margin-top:50px;margin-bottom:10px;width:100%;background:#fff;border-radius:5px;box-shadow:0 50px 100px -12px rgb(0 0 0 / 15%),0 30px 60px -30px rgb(0 0 0 / 8%),0 0 20px rgb(0 0 0 / 10%);animation:headerDrawer .15s ease-out}.mobile-menu ul{padding:0;list-style:none;position:relative;margin:0}.mobile-menu .submenu.level-1>li{border-bottom:1px solid hsla(0,0%,58%,.13);position:relative;padding-top:0px !important;padding-bottom:0px !important}.mobile-menu ul li a{display:flex;justify-content:space-between;align-items:center;font-size:16px;padding:14px 20px;line-height:normal;font-weight:500}.mobile-menu ul>li.has-submenu.menu-item a{font-size:21.78px;padding:18px 20px 4px;line-height:32.67px;text-decoration:none !important}.mobile-menu ul.submenu.level-2 li a{padding:14px 22px;font-size:19.8px;line-height:29.7px}